Background: Common Problems Owners Face
Purchasing a property is one of the most significant financial decisions many people make throughout their lives. In the picturesque island of Bali, where real estate prices have skyrocketed and competition for desirable locations is fierce, buyers often find themselves making rapid decisions due to limited availability or intense market demand. However, this haste can lead to serious pitfalls that owners might not foresee.
Common Issues Buyers Encounter
1. **Structural Integrity Problems**: The island's unique geography and climate conditions pose significant challenges to the structural integrity of buildings. For instance, frequent earthquakes, heavy rainfall, and high humidity can cause issues such as cracks in walls, foundation problems, and even partial collapse. These issues are often hidden until it’s too late. 2. **Legal Issues**: Property title disputes and unclear land ownership rights are common in Bali. Buyers might end up with properties that have unresolved legal claims or are encumbered by other debts. This can lead to prolonged legal battles and significant financial losses. 3. **Construction Quality Concerns**: Many developers, driven by profit margins and time constraints, may cut corners during construction. Poor quality materials and inadequate building practices can result in substandard structures that are not only dangerous but also significantly reduce the resale value of properties. 4. **Maintenance Neglect**: Regular maintenance is crucial to preserve a property's condition. Neglected properties often suffer from mold growth, pest infestations, and other issues that can compromise both safety and aesthetics.
